Как скомпилировать связанный файл scss с помощью Live Sass Compiler? - PullRequest
1 голос
/ 03 октября 2019

Я изменяю кучу связанных scss-файлов mustard-ui css framework на vscode. Файлы scss импортируются в mustard-ui.scss, что выглядит примерно так:

// Variables
@import 'vars/breakpoints';
@import 'vars/colors';


// Base
@import 'base/base';

Я также добавил это в Live Sass Compiler настройки, чтобы определить путь для компиляции выходных данных. Файлы CSS:

"liveSassCompile.settings.formats": [{
    "format": "expanded",
    "extensionName": ".css",
    "savePath": "/static/css/mystyle"
}]

Полученный скомпилированный CSS затем получается из static/css/mystyle/mustard-ui.css

Проблема, однако, заключается в том, что при редактировании одного из компонентов scss, например base.scss, mutard-ud.scss не компилируется автоматически для отражения изменений. Поэтому мне нужно сохранить его снова с некоторыми фиктивными обновлениями, чтобы получить обновленный mustard-ui.css. Это очевидно утомительно и абсурдно.

Мне интересно, есть ли способ обойти это? Как заказать компилятору следить за связанными файлами?

...